OT - sale of Rangers compared to sale of Cubs

This is the timeline for the Cubs sale.
April 2, 2007 – Tribune announced assets for sale at end of season.
Aug 2009 – sales agreement with Ricketts reached.
Oct 2009 – MLB approves of the sale
Oct 27, 2009 – sale becomes official

Granted, the Cubs sale involved far more assets, like Wrigley Field and some of Comcast, and the bankruptcy. But it’s still interesting to see how long it took.

It's 3 years

But his salary goes up from 6.5 mil this year to 11.5 in the next two, and for some reason they gave him a no-trade clause.

He was really good this year, but that’s mainly because he posted a career-high ISO about 90 points higher than his career average – probably not something he’ll do again, even in that park. Plus, as mentioned below, he had a poor second half.

But they basically got a career year out of him this year, and if the Phils win the ‘Series, I suppose you could argue it was worth it even if he does regress in the next two years. Doesn’t make it a historical FA signing though.
